I was refueling my cng vehicle at Apache yesterday when I saw a state vehicle refueling (corporation commission, petroleum tank inspection dept) with a political bumper sticker on the front of the truck that read something like this:
"Vote for him once...shame on him. Vote for him twice..shame on you!"
I don't know whether the driver meant BushII or Obama(won), but either way it was an indulgent, stupid, illegal thing to do. The entire state population's tax dollars helped pay for that truck, his job and that fuel. Dems, Repubs, Libs, Conservatives, Tpartiers and Libertarians.
So, I called Bob Anthony, one of the corporation commissioners, to inquire about the policy. To my surprise, Mr. Anthony himself answered the phone! I waited to see if it was a recording then proceeded to tell my story. He interrupted me to exclaim that it was indeed not their policy and in fact illegal. I gave him the details of the vehicle, time, location so he wouldn't think I was a crank and he promised to call the dept. immediately and address it.
We then talked about his own personal CNG vehicle that he sometimes fills at that very station. He seems to know where Tulsa is. He was engaging, professional, literate, well spoken, and I have every confidence that he will indeed follow up with my concern. I looked into his history and am impressed.
